What you’ll be doing:

  • Everything related to Accounts Receivable; preparing invoices, recording payments, reconcile Point of Sale payment statements and associated reporting functions
  • Assisting; our Controller requires some assistance with accounting functions as assigned like bank deposits, data entry, inventory management and the like
  • Communicating; you’ll be responding to and facilitating phone and web inquiries relating to safety supplies and equipment sales, including prepping and shipping goods
  • Printing; you will be wrangling all aspects of printing and assembling of training manuals and related course materials
  • Maintaining; you will be controlling our inventory of training resources and materials
  • Updating; information is everywhere – we have spreadsheets, databases, and inventories with statistical, financial and non-financial information
  • Cross training; we are a team environment and support our colleagues as required

What we want:

  • A Bookkeeper extraordinaire; this means a mandatory minimum of 3-5 years bookkeeping experience using Quick Books
  • A client centric focus; this means a minimum of 2 years’ experience in an internal sales or customer service environment
  • Superior analytical skills; AKA a person who can sniff out and detect inconsistencies
  • Business Acumen; you have an innate ability to make decisions that support our company’s goals and objectives. AKA as I understand how a company makes money
  • Prioritized Focus; you know how to apply goal oriented actions and focus on qualitative actions in areas where you can make a difference on impact based objectives. You are self-motivated and enjoy being proactive rather than reactive. You are pleasantly persistent.
  • Problem Resolution Wizard; put simply you are clever, determined and inventive. You can easily synthesize information and knowledge to achieve a solution despite obstacles.
  • A guru of Microsoft Office applications
  • Valid driver’s licence with a clean abstract
